DESCRIPTION  
The UTC UA7524 provides the necessary features to  
implement the Electronic BALLAST control and S.M.P.S  
application for designing active power factor correction circuit  
„
FEATURES  
SOP-8  
* Internal self-starting  
* Micro power start up mode  
* Included under voltage lockout circuit  
* Internal 2% reference  
* High output current: peak 500mA

Note 1. Absolute maximum ratings are those values beyond which the device could be permanently damaged.  
Absolute maximum ratings are stress ratings only and functional device operation is not implied.  
2. The device is guaranteed to meet performance specification within 0~+70operating temperature range  
and assured by design from -20~+85.
